The language acquisition section of the exam primarily focuses on understanding how second languages are learned and the cognitive processes involved. This aspect of language studies is crucial as it encompasses the theories and methodologies that explain how learners acquire new languages and the factors that influence this process. It addresses various elements such as age, motivation, exposure, and the interplay between the first language and the second language. By focusing on cognitive processes, the section highlights the mental strategies and mechanisms learners use to understand and produce a new language, which is essential for effective teaching practices in ESL environments. Understanding these processes enables educators to tailor their instruction to better meet the needs of their students, making this knowledge foundational for the field of language education.
